3. Leonardo DiCaprio

He's one of the most talented actors of our generation, a box-office juggernaut, an Oscar-winner, and beloved by movie fans around the world. Yet despite his insane levels of fame and success, Leonardo DiCaprio isn't one for sequels.

While it's true that his film career kicked off with 1991's Critters 3, he wasn't reprising a role there, because he didn't appear in any of the previous Critters movies. Critters 3 also went direct-to-video - even the Hollywood greats have to start somewhere!

For the last three decades, DiCaprio has done nothing but standalone films. There have been a few potential franchises here and there (an Inception sequel could certainly work, although Christopher Nolan will probably never do it), but DiCaprio's clear desire to vary his output by portraying vastly different characters from film-to-film means that he hasn't really come close to starring in a franchise.

He's also incredibly selective when choosing his projects. There was almost a five-year gap between 2015's The Revenant and 2019's Once Upon A Time In Hollywood, so it's hard to imagine him knocking out a comic-book movie every other year!
